What are the main mechanics behind Uniswap’s automated market making?
Uniswap operates on the principle of automated market making (AMM), which allows users to trade without the need for order books. Instead, liquidity providers contribute assets into pools, and trades occur directly against these pools. The pricing mechanism is determined by a constant product formula, x * y = k, where x and y represent the amounts of the two tokens in the pool, and k is a constant. This model ensures that there is always liquidity available for trades, allowing for seamless transactions on the platform.
How does liquidity provision work in Uniswap?
Liquidity provision involves supplying equal values of two tokens to a Uniswap pool, which is required for the AMM to operate. When users provide liquidity, they receive liquidity tokens representing their share of the pool. These tokens can be redeemed later for the original assets plus a portion of the trading fees generated by the pool. However, liquidity providers are also exposed to impermanent loss, which occurs when the value of tokens changes relative to each other during the time they remain in the pool.
What distinguishes Uniswap from traditional exchanges?
Uniswap differs from traditional exchanges in that it eliminates the need for an intermediary or centralized authority. Trades occur directly through smart contracts, enabling a decentralized exchange environment. Users can trade whenever they want without relying on order matching, which can lead to speedier transactions. Furthermore, Uniswap allows anyone to create liquidity pools for any token pair, leading to a broader variety of trading options compared to conventional exchanges that have stricter listing requirements.
Are there risks associated with using Uniswap?
Yes, several risks are associated with using Uniswap. One major risk is impermanent loss, which can significantly affect liquidity providers if the prices of tokens change drastically after they provide liquidity. There is also smart contract risk, as vulnerabilities in the code could be exploited by malicious actors. Moreover, the volatile nature of cryptocurrencies means prices can fluctuate rapidly, impacting trading outcomes and liquidity in pools. Thus, users should carefully assess the risks before participating in Uniswap.
What are some unique features of Uniswap that set it apart from other decentralized exchanges?
Uniswap features a decentralized governance model that allows the community to influence protocol decisions through a token-based voting system. Additionally, its user-friendly interface and the ability to create custom liquidity pools for any ERC-20 token pair are distinctive. Uniswap has also introduced a layer of efficiency with its V3 version, which allows liquidity providers to concentrate their capital within specific price ranges, maximizing returns and minimizing impermanent loss. These features collectively enhance the usability and flexibility of the platform.

How does the fee structure on Uniswap work, and what benefits does it offer to liquidity providers?
Uniswap charges a fixed fee on each trade, traditionally set at 0.3%, which is distributed among liquidity providers based on their share of the pool. This structure incentivizes users to provide liquidity, as they can earn passive income from the trading activity occurring within the pool they contributed to. Additionally, Uniswap’s fee mechanism enables liquidity providers to benefit from fluctuations in token prices, as they receive a portion of the trading fees, potentially compensating for impermanent loss.
